Transaction c5c424039f2881a00e8ddd5ae8eb660ff76613aaccdafc5098fe4706dae034c3
1 Input
1 Output
-
c5c424039f2881a00e8ddd5ae8eb660ff76613aaccdafc5098fe4706dae034c3:0
- value
- 1077083
- script pubkey
- OP_0 OP_PUSHBYTES_20 621a3f05bfbc7a6c2e662c4f7a4e0015af724e6a
- address
- bc1qvgdr7pdlh3axctnx938h5nsqzkhhynn2evy3sw